Brighten up your table with this vibrant and refreshing Grated Carrot Salad, a quick and healthy side dish that’s ready in just 15 minutes! Packed with natural sweetness and crunch, this recipe combines finely grated carrots with a zesty dressing made from fresh lemon juice, olive oil, and a touch of honey. The addition of fresh parsley adds an herby freshness, while chopped walnuts provide a delightful crunch and a dose of healthy fats. Perfectly balancing sweet, tangy, and nutty flavors, this no-cook salad is a versatile option for picnics, potlucks, or weeknight dinners. Serve it chilled to let the flavors meld beautifully, making it a refreshing highlight on any menu. Peel the carrots and trim off the ends.
Using a box grater or a food processor with a grating attachment, finely grate the carrots.
In a large mixing bowl, combine the grated carrots with lemon juice, olive oil, honey, salt, and black pepper.
Chop the fresh parsley finely and add it to the bowl.
Stir the ingredients until the carrots are well coated with the dressing.
Roughly chop the walnuts and sprinkle them over the salad.
Toss everything gently to combine.
Taste and adjust the seasoning if necessary.
Chill the salad in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es before serving to allow the flavors to meld.
Serve cold and enjoy your refreshing grated carrot salad.
